Ingredients
- 1 cup cooked brown rice or quinoa
- 4 large eggs
- 1 ripe avocado, diced
- 1 medium bell pepper, diced (I love using a mix of colors!)
- 1/2 small onion, finely chopped
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h cilantro, chopped (for garnish)
- Hot sauce (optional, for serving)

Suggested Substitutions and Additions
- You can swap out brown rice for cauliflower rice or a gluten-free grain like quinoa.
- Any type of green leafy vegetable (like spinach or kale) can be added for extra nutrition.
- Consider using feta or cheddar cheese for added creaminess.
- For a vegetarian version, substitute eggs with scrambled tofu seasoned with the same spices.
How to Make Easy Southwest Breakfast Burrito Bowl with Avocado and Eggs
Step 1: Prepare the Base
Start by cooking your brown rice or quinoa according to the package instructions if you haven’t already. You want it fluffy and warm to form the perfect base for your bowl. While that cooks, you can multitask and get busy with the eggs.
Step 2: Sauté the Vegetables
In a non-stick skillet, heat a drizzle of oil over medium heat. Once hot, throw in the chopped onion and bell pepper. Sauté them until they are fragrant and tender, about 3-4 minutes. You’ll know they’re ready when your kitchen starts to smell like a Southwestern fiesta.
Step 3: Scramble the Eggs
Push the sautéed vegetables to one side of the skillet and crack the eggs directly in the other half. Scramble them gently with a spatula, mixing them together with the veggies once the eggs are cooked through. Season them generously with cumin,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. This spice blend creates a wonderful warmth that really defines the dish.
Step 4: Assemble Your Bowl
In your serving bowls, start with a base of warm rice or quinoa. Spoon the scrambled egg and veggie mixture right on top, followed by the diced avocado. The creaminess of the avocado seals the deal! Sprinkle on fresh cilantro for a bright, fresh note and add hot sauce if you want a little kick.

Tips for Making It Perfect
- Prep your veggies the night before to save time in the morning.
- If you accidentally overcook the eggs, a splash of milk or cream can help restore some creaminess.
- This bowl is perfect for meal prep; double the batch and store individual servings for quick breakfasts throughout the week.
- Play with the spice level in your eggs—add diced jalapeños or use spicy seasoning if you love heat.
Storage Instructions
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. For longer storage, consider freezing the egg mixture in portions for up to a month. Just reheat in the microwave when you’re ready to enjoy again!

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I make this breakfast bowl vegan? Yes! Substitute the eggs with a tofu scramble.
- How long will leftovers keep? Stored correctly, in an airtight container, the bowl can last up to 3 days in the fridge.
- What if the texture is off? If the eggs get too firm, you can add a splash of water or milk when reheating to bring them back to life.
- How can I adapt this for a gluten-free diet? Use quinoa or cauliflower rice as the base.
